Since yesterday, I am having problems in P3DV4 with the aerosoft professional airbuses views(With the A318-319 as well as with the A320-321). When I change to a different view as you can see in the attached images for the MCDU I, PEDESTAL, OVERHEAD PANEL, REAR_LEFT_ENGINE views, the camera is shifted and skewed. The P3DV4 default views (like the Spot view) work without problems. The only thing I think may have caused the problem is that I used the Simstarter tool to switch to another configuration profile and launched P3DV4 after that. I have tried to uninstall and reinstall the airbuses, to delete the P3D.cfg file so that P3DV4 generates a new one, to uninstall and reinstall the P3DV4 client and P3DV4 Content, to no avail. Now, I have arrived at the end of my wisdom. Please, can you give a clue to solve this issue?, Perhaps may I have to manually delete a corrupted file that contains the airbus camera positions?

Regarding the general problem view the views. This can only happen when another software changes the views in the aircraft config files. And this could be done by your VR stuff. As I dont use any of them we have to wait till somebody else jumps in here.

For the moment a recommend a fresh install of the Airbus

- uninstalling it

- deleting ALL remaining folders

- reboot your PC

- install the Bus again (latest version)

- reboot your pc (IMPORTANT!)

do not use your VR stuff run P3D with Bus and i'm sure the problem is gone.

I have similar problems when I make a new install of the Airbus and have ChasePlane installed because ChasePlane changes the aircraft.cfg - but making a backup -. My problem is easily solved by disabling in the MCDU3 the VIEW OPTION (which is by default set to on) and then restarting the sim again......

When you install te Airbus, files will beplaced at two locations:

1. The folder you specified during installation where the Airbus files should be installed

2. independent from the first location, there are generic files placed at the following location: c:\users\YOURNAME\Documents\Aerosoft\General, looking like this:

Please login to display this image.

 

When you uninstall the bus remove all remaining folders from (1) and (2).

If you have done so and you still have a view problem on a really fresh P3D and really fresh Airbus installation, someting else is broken on your system.
